Your fiance will most likely be recieving the notification of offset from the Dept. of Treasury any day now, it probably just hadn't been sent yet when you called.

Did the CSE agency say that ONLY $70.00 was applied to back support, or did they say that the INTERCEPT was only $70.00. Since the balance on the back support is larger that the tax refund, they are most likely intercepting all of the refund. As soon as he gets the letter from the Dept. of Treasury he should take the letter to CSE agency and make sure that the entire amount is credited to back support. The letter will also let him know exactly how much of the refund was intercepted, if they intercept less than the full refund, he'll get whatever portion wasn't offset.
